In this project, BIPV (Building-Integrated Photovoltaics) modules are discreetly and aesthetically integrated into the façade. Visually unobtrusive, they appear as a regular façade material, allowing the building to maintain a clean architectural expression while simultaneously generating renewable energy.
The project demonstrates that design and functionality need not be mutually exclusive. The photovoltaic modules form an integral part of the façade, where module and building envelope function as a single architectural and energy-generating element.
The building employs the Swiss BIPV integration principle, where photovoltaic modules are installed only in economically and architecturally appropriate locations. Combined with windows and other façade materials, the BIPV solutions create a balanced combination of aesthetics, functionality, and energy efficiency.
